What is Array Technologies, Inc.'s total debt?
Array Technologies, Inc. (ARRY) reported total debt of $763.21M in Q1 2026.
How has Array Technologies, Inc.'s total debt changed year-over-year?
Array Technologies, Inc.'s total debt increased by 12.4% year-over-year, from $678.99M to $763.21M.
What is the long-term trend for Array Technologies, Inc.'s total debt?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Array Technologies, Inc.'s total debt has grown at a 11.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$441.78M to $766.19M.
What does total debt mean?
Total debt represents the aggregate sum of all interest-bearing financial obligations, including short-term borrowings, the current portion of long-term debt, and long-term debt instruments. It also encompasses capitalized lease liabilities and other debt-like financing arrangements that require fixed repayment schedules. This metric serves as a comprehensive indicator of a company's total financial leverage and its reliance on external capital providers.
